Celcome Home Wireless user here as well.

Every few days / week I will also encounter some connection issue of being disconnect/reconnect. Only by calling CS to reset does it help. According to CS, it is due to congestion at the cell tower.

Besides this I find Celcom as a whole isn't fully supporting this Home Wireless product line. Any issues or inquiry raised about this product through OCS (Online Customer Services) portal and they just say call that 1-300-11-3282 number. OCS doesn't gives a breakdown of video quota usage. Celcom Life app doesn't give any data quota usage details. It is like they launched this product without telling the rest of the company.

So my gripe is mainly with their CS. Their speed is decent and I use it mainly for iflix.

2 weeks of unstable connections, disconnections and slow speeds of below 5Mbps. called Celcom CS a number of time with regular reset of my data (I'm guessing this is reseting my SIM to a different cell tower) which improves for awhile before it starts all over again.

CS says something like cell towers in my area is congested, serving too many other Celcom services like postpaids, prepaids and home wireless.

Fed up and just swap out for another Celcom SIM (Xpax prepaid) into my B618-22d this morning. Surprisingly stable the whole day and speed test showing 20Mbps. Make me wonder how Celcom is allocating their infrastructure to their users, thinking if Home Wireless is somehow given lower priority compared to others.
